如何选择适合你的格式化工具:深入探讨各种formatter

作者:镇江麻将开发公司 阅读:30 次 发布时间:2025-05-06 04:22:04

摘要:随着代码的不断变化以及发展,格式化工具已经成为越来越重要的一部分,它可以帮助程序员团队更好地协作,提高代码质量和可读性,同时还能为代码库中的每个文件提供一致的风格。但是随着格式化工具的数量不断增加,如何选择适合自己的格式化工具就成了一个很大的问题。接下来,...

随着代码的不断变化以及发展,格式化工具已经成为越来越重要的一部分,它可以帮助程序员团队更好地协作,提高代码质量和可读性,同时还能为代码库中的每个文件提供一致的风格。但是随着格式化工具的数量不断增加,如何选择适合自己的格式化工具就成了一个很大的问题。接下来,我们将从不同的角度对各种格式化工具进行深入探讨,帮助你选择适合你的格式化工具。

如何选择适合你的格式化工具:深入探讨各种formatter

1. Prettier

对于那些需要快速上手的用户来说,Prettier 是一款非常好的选择。这个格式化工具支持多种编程语言,可以直接使用 Config 文件,自定义不同的风格等等。 在使用Prettier时,不需要太多的配置工作,也不需要大量的时间学习。它还支持自动格式化和自动保存,非常适合团队中的新手程序员。不要错过这个非常优秀的格式化工具。

2. ESLint

ESLint 是专门为 JavaScript 代码检查设计的,但是它也可以用来作为一个代码格式化工具。 例如,它可以检查代码中的语法错误、类型错误、变量作用域等等。除此之外,ESLint还提供了许多插件,可以用于检测不同领域的代码规范。 它是一个非常好的、可靠的格式化工具,尤其适用于大型项目。

3. EditorConfig

EditorConfig 是一款非常便捷的工具,因为它可以使用相同的配置来格式化项目中所有的文件。如果你使用多种编辑器或 IDE,这个工具可以确保项目中的所有文件都保持相同的格式。 这不仅可以使代码库更容易维护,还可以节省时间和增加代码质量。

4. Js-beautify

Js-beautify 是一款面向多个编程语言的格式化工具,包括但不限于 JavaScript、HTML 和 CSS。它支持多种编码样式,并具有许多选项来自定义格式化项。这使得它成为非常强大的的格式化工具,并且许多开发者一直在使用它来格式化代码。

5. Black

对于 Python 开发者来说,Black 是一款非常好的选择。 它采用的是一种非常简单的方式,即格式化和排版即黑即白。 这使得它非常容易使用和配置,使其成为一款非常流行的格式化工具。

结论

在选择适合自己的格式化工具时,需要考虑许多因素,包括编程语言、团队大小、开发团队的技能水平、项目规模和所需的灵活性。 不过,在这其中最重要的是要尝试不同的工具,从而找到最适合自己的格式化工具。 格式化工具可以很大程度上提高代码质量和可读性,并且节省很多时间,因此,化时间去学习使用它们是非常值得的。

  • 原标题:如何选择适合你的格式化工具:深入探讨各种formatter

  • 本文链接:https://qipaikaifa.cn/zxzx/14001.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部